NXTT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review
3 of the 6,969 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Next Technology (NXTT)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$139K — down 23% from $180K a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 2 funds opened new NXTT posit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 2 holders — while 0 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Citadel Advisors, opening a new position worth an estimated $137K. The largest seller was UBS Group, cutting an estimated $39.2K.
